O36.62X4
ICD-10-CMMaternal care for excessive fetal growth, second trimester, fetus 4
This code signifies a pregnancy complicated by a fetus that is growing larger than expected during the second trimester, specifically for the fourth fetus in a multiple gestation. This condition, often termed macrosomia or large for gestational age, can lead to complications such as difficult delivery, birth trauma, and neonatal hypoglycemia.
This code is appropriate when a pregnant patient in her second trimester is receiving medical attention due to concerns about excessive fetal growth for the fourth fetus. Documentation supporting its use would include ultrasound reports indicating fetal biometric measurements above the 90th percentile for gestational age, clinical assessments of fundal height, and physician notes detailing the management plan for this condition.
